Current Interest Rate Environment

The Bank of Canada has maintained a cautious stance on interest rates throughout 2024. While there were initial hopes for rate cuts to stimulate the economy and ease the burden on borrowers, these expectations have been tempered due to various economic factors. The central bank has kept interest rates relatively stable, focusing on controlling inflation and ensuring economic stability.

As of the latest updates, the overnight lending rate has remained steady, and the Bank of Canada has signaled a cautious approach towards any future changes. This stability in interest rates has provided a level of predictability in the market, but it has also kept borrowing costs higher than some had hoped for.

Impact on Homebuyers

For potential homebuyers, the current interest rate environment means that mortgage rates have remained relatively high compared to the historically low rates seen during the pandemic. This has a direct impact on affordability, as higher rates increase monthly mortgage payments and reduce the amount that buyers can borrow.

However, with the market stabilizing, there is less pressure on prices to rise rapidly, which can be a silver lining for buyers. While higher interest rates may limit purchasing power, the increased supply of homes and more balanced market conditions can offer opportunities for negotiation and finding value.

Impact on Sellers

For sellers, the current interest rates mean that the pool of buyers may be more cautious and selective. Homes that are priced correctly and offer good value are still selling, but the days of multiple offers and bidding wars may be less common in this environment. Sellers need to be aware of the market conditions and work closely with their real estate agents to price their homes competitively and attract serious buyers.

Impact on Investors

Real estate investors are also feeling the effects of the current interest rates. Higher borrowing costs mean that investors need to be more strategic about their purchases, focusing on properties that offer strong rental yields or potential for long-term appreciation. Additionally, the more balanced market may present opportunities to acquire properties at more favorable prices than in the past few years.

Looking Ahead: What to Expect

The Bank of Canada has indicated that it will continue to monitor economic conditions closely, particularly inflation, before making any significant changes to interest rates. For the real estate market, this means that stability is likely to continue in the near term, with no dramatic shifts expected in borrowing costs.

However, it’s important for all market participants—whether buyers, sellers, or investors—to stay informed and be prepared for potential changes. Working with knowledgeable professionals and staying up-to-date on market trends will be key to navigating the current interest rate environment effectively.
